In the Kazakhstan Telepsychiatry Market, several challenges are faced, including limited access to high-speed internet and digital technology in remote areas, which may hinder the widespread adoption of telepsychiatry services. Additionally, there may be concerns around data privacy and security when providing mental health services remotely, leading to hesitancy among both providers and patients. Cultural stigmas around mental health issues in Kazakhstan could also pose a barrier to the acceptance and utilization of telepsychiatry services. Regulatory frameworks and licensing requirements for telepsychiatry may not be well-established or standardized, leading to uncertainty and potential barriers for providers looking to offer services across regions. Overall, addressing these challenges will be crucial in promoting the growth and effectiveness of telepsychiatry in Kazakhstan.

The Kazakhstan government has been actively promoting telepsychiatry services to improve mental healthcare accessibility, especially in remote areas. In 2017, the Ministry of Healthcare introduced regulations allowing telemedicine services, including telepsychiatry, to be provided in the country. The government has also initiated programs to train healthcare professionals in utilizing telepsychiatry tools effectively. Additionally, the government has allocated funds to support the implementation of telepsychiatry services, aiming to reduce barriers to mental health care and enhance the overall quality of psychiatric services in Kazakhstan. These policies have contributed to the growth of the telepsychiatry market in the country, with increasing adoption by healthcare providers and patients alike.
